“Expabel” Administration Promised To Deal With Renters Who Attacked “Young Front” Activists

On July 19, the Young Front activists held a rally at Expabel market.

The reason for it was the conflict that happened at the market on Saturday. Then there was a fight between local sole traders and the Young Front members, tut.by reports.

On July 16, activists of the sports and patriotic club Vayar of the Young Front organized a talaka in Kurapaty in the order to tidy up the memorial after the storm.

According to the Young Front leader Zmitser Dashkevich, sole trader Aliaksandr Filimonau reacted aggressively to the chevrons with “Pahonia” emblems, when the activists entered the cafe. The conflict started when the young men came out of the cafe.

– We came to the market to sharpen our saw and, while we were waiting, six or seven men ran up to us. First we just argued, and then they started to beat us – punching in the face, too, – an event participant Siarhei Strybulski said.

According to him, the Young Front members did not fight back, they were only blocking the hits and called the police immediately. The police officer arrived, however, according to Strybulski, he didn’t approach the conflict participants.

The Young Front activists decided to come to Expabel on Sunday to discuss the incident with the parties to the conflict and the market administration. None of the conflict initiators were there, so today they came back again, 10 of them.

However, the main instigator of the fight Aliaksandr Filimonau was not there today again.

Yauhen, who had participated in the conflict on the opposite side, explained his position:

– I saw people with “Pahonia” and I did not like their position, so I decided to pass a comment.

He did not deny the fact of the conflict, but he did not say anything about the fight.

Senior Expabel administrator Pavel Astapovich registered the YF activists’ complaint and promised to answer it in due time. The Young Front members said that also would send an appeal to the Ministry of Trade and the prosecutor's office.

Astapovich said that the conflict instigator Aliaksandr Filimonau was not a market renter, but only delivered goods. “The market administration will deal with any of the renters who provoke such conflicts, because it does not serve our interests. I promise to conduct an internal investigation of what happened,” – Pavel Astapovich assured.

In addition, he promised to talk to other traders, to find out the names of all parties to the conflict and to take measures.

– Everyone has the right to express his political views and should have no problems related to that, – the Expabel representative said.

The Young Front leader Zmitser Dashkevich was satisfied with today's meeting.

– These people have shown their “courage”: they chickened out and did not come. This situation is absolutely inacceptable. We weren’t imposing any ideas on the market employees, were trying not to argue with anyone, were just passing by, and got attacked, like in the 90s, – he commented on the Saturday conflict.
